Private English Tuition in Welling

I am a committed educator with a passion for teaching English Language and Literature to 11+, GCSE and A Level standard. I am also qualified to teach Key Skills (English, Communication). I have worked for thirty years in the FE sector in south-east London. I have a history of making excellent relationships with students.

My outside interests include cinema, music, journalism and government and politics.

Tutoring Approach

I am student-centred. I teach through setting tasks tailored to specific syllabi, giving detailed weekly feedback relating to content, and spelling, punctuation and grammar. I encourage critical thinking, with a focus on study skills. I offer a range of resources developed over many years of professional practice. For second language students, I think discussion, as well as written tasks, is important to improve language skills.
